Collect.com Auctions New Closing Date is Dec. 9
 
Collect.com Auctions is pushing back the deadline for bidding for its Sports
& Americana Auction No. 6 one full week to Thursday, December 9 due to mailing delays with the printed auction catalog. Bidding will close at 10 EST on Dec. 9 with all of the same bidding rules. We apologize for any inconveniences this may have caused. Any questions, call 888-463-3063 or e-mail auctions@collect.com.
